What the data shows

The planning register for Borrisokane contains a total of 51 applications, with 36 applications granted, refused, or part-granted since 2017. Within this period, the area shows a grant rate of 94%, consisting of 34 granted applications, 2 refused, and 0 part-granted. The most common development types are retention at 25%, extension at 20%, change of use at 18%, and commercial at 12%. Recent application lodgements include 7 in 2023, 11 in 2024, and 5 in 2025.
